The Zoning <br />Commission shall make a recommendation <br />regarding the proposed zoning of any <br />granting or receiving zone, if applicable. <br /> <br />402.02. The Commissions may make additional <br />recommendations to the City Council which <br />are applicable to the proposed TDR. Such <br />recommendations may include conditions <br />which should be added to the zoning <br />ordinances which affect the transfer to <br />the receiving zone and creates the TDR-GZ <br />zoning district. <br /> <br />402.03. The Commissions shall consider the <br />Goals, Objectives and Policies of the San <br />Marcos Master Plan as the bases for making <br />its recommendation. <br /> <br />403. City Council. <br /> <br />403~cr1. The City Council of San Marcos shall <br />consider the proposed TDR based on <br />recommendations from the Planning and <br />Zoning Commissions. In order to affect <br />the TDR. the City Council shall: <br /> <br />403.01.01. Approve by resolution any <br />amendment to the San Marcos Master <br />Plan Future Land Use Plan applicable <br />to the TDR. <br /> <br />403.01.02. Pass an ordinance amending the <br />Official Zoning Map of the City of <br />San Marcos designating the granting <br />zone Transfer of Development Rights - <br />Granting Zone; TDR-GZ. <br /> <br />403.01.03. Pass an ordinance which <br />specifically states the maximum <br />allowable number of dwelling units in <br />the receiving zone, which would <br />reflect the allowable number of units <br />after the transfer is made. This <br />ordinance may be part of the <br />ordinance which rezones the receiving <br />zone. <br /> <br />403.02. The Council may include in these <br />ordinances any reasonable conditions which <br />are necessary to implement provisions of <br />the San Marcos Master Plan. <br /> <br />403.03. The City Council may not increase the <br />allowable number of units in the receiving <br />zone recommended by the Planning and <br />Zoning Commission except by a 3/4 vote of <br />the members of the City Council. If the <br />Planning and Zoning Commissions' <br />recommendations differ with respect to the <br />allowable density, the City Council may <br />approve the allowable density in the <br />receiving zone by simple majority of the <br />Council present at the time the ordinances <br />are considered. <br /> <br />5 <br />
